Output 423ca522e2b5c4747558abee29fba49a78d6d64a7b32cde6982a846f186be187:0

value
2600752287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77ca134dc519cef136c769559a818f6d97d5df9b OP_EQUAL
address
3CcQQpLGMEF8hc5drh6MnMWcTeXw5pP8XH
transaction
423ca522e2b5c4747558abee29fba49a78d6d64a7b32cde6982a846f186be187
spent
true